Australians now have the right to disconnect. Will it change anything?
Briefly

Thanks to a law passed last month, employees now have the right to disconnect, which means their employers can't punish them for failing to respond to messages or phone calls outside of working hours.
Research has shown companies that embrace flexible working can attract more talent, improve staff motivation and reduce staff turnover-boosting their business's productivity and competitiveness.
